I am having difficulty finding the PID block in the simulink library, It is the simplest of the linear PID blocks that when you open it has the 3 parameters p i and d.
I have been copying and pasting it for 2 years now, as I cannot find it, please help.
Some background, I am building a simple lever model in Sim Mechanics, and require a feedback loop that I want to tune with this PID block.

The PID block is in simulink/continuous. That depends also on the version of your Matlab

Ok, I am using Matlab 7.11.0 (R2010b).
This is the only block that I can find, but is not the one, I tried to use this and it was not right. The block I am after literally only has the three parameters to change, and is just PID, with not (s) or (z) after it. I thought it was in simulink extras, but can't find it.
